This is a photograph by Fratelli Alinari of a fresco by Taddeo Gaddi, ‘Philosophical Allegory of the Catholic Religion,’ originally located in Santa Maria Novella, Florence. The photograph, with its sepia tones, presents a complex visual hierarchy; the composition is structured around an arched frame, within which figures are meticulously arranged on tiered levels. The use of architectural elements like arches and panels, combined with the symmetrical arrangement of figures, creates a sense of formal order. Structurally, the photograph reflects the fresco’s original intent: to depict a hierarchical understanding of religious and philosophical authority. The formal qualities, therefore, aren't merely aesthetic; they are integral to the artwork's ideological function.
